View Article  HERTS LITTLE LEAGUE ALL-STARS TAKE ON THE REST OF BRITAIN
This Saturday the Herts Little League takes a break from league action as two Hertfordshire All-Star teams travel to Coventry for the British PlayBall World Series. This event brings together the best baseball youth teams from around the country every year. Teams as far away as Exeter and Sunderland will all be heading to Coventry. It is organised by BSUK in association with MLB and sponsored by Frubes.   more »
